(a)Designation
A State shall not be eligible to receive a grant from an allotment under section 12337 or 12338 of this title unless—
(1)the chief executive officer of such State designates an independent State body that is composed of—
(A)cabinet level representatives from each agency of such State that has responsibilities for programs affecting young individuals who shall comprise a majority of the independent State body; and
(B)individuals appointed from among—
(i)private nonprofit providers of services to young individuals;
(ii)advocacy and citizens groups concerned with young individuals;
(iii)committees of the legislature of such State that have responsibility for young individuals;
